That's my entry to the Let's make a collage - Round 69.
I never imagined that the LMAC69 contest would be a bigger challenge than I expected. I imagined something and then I had, I admit quite a few problems. Well, luckily I managed to create something, and I also learned something new. Which is definitely positive :)
I imagined an attack on a high-rise building that was also supposed to burn, that is, an animation. Of course, my main problem was how to put the already made fire animation into a static image? Itβs not as easy as it seems. Well, in the end, here's the collage.

The process:
I used several programs and images for the realization.
First, the basic image prepared for us by @shaka.
For the fire animation I found the following:
- animated flames from Acegif.com, Acegif Terms: Free for use, a link to the source is required.
Other elements:
- black smoke by PurePNG; dragon by PurePNG; orc by PurePNG; PurePNG Terms: Free for commercial use, no attribution required.
- orc1 by pendleburyannette/Pixabay; orc back by pendleburyannette/Pixabay; dragon by pendleburyannette/Pixabay; Pixabay License - Free for commercial use, no attribution required.
As I mentioned, I learn something new and discover (for me) a very useful on-line tool Photopea, where I merged all animations into static .psd basic photo. I recommend this on-line software to all.
![lmac_photopea.jpg](https://images.ecency.com/p/2FFvzA2zeqoVPgRCnRzbu6rj6tCWHWVCA9ZaKB4ZpzGaEdpV84eHsaRaWrGvyrNv3vHGYSLJ2TKSyfg8fy1B4cG4uHUHq5FoToccUNFkiodTPa8sMTBXs5hyhARmg.png?format=match&mode=fit)
Then I export the work into gif animation and optimized it in Photoshop.
